Red Bull Team Principal Admits Austrian Upgrade Will Not Be Enough To Challenge For Victories

Laurent Mekies has publicly acknowledged that Red Bull's upcoming upgrade package for the Austrian Grand Prix will not be sufficient to return the team to race-winning contention. Red Bull are bringing a significant upgrade to Austria for the eighth round of the 2026 season, with the team hoping it will represent a step forward after a deeply disappointing start to the campaign. The team currently sits fourth in the constructors' championship, a stark contrast to the dominant form that helped Max Verstappen claim four consecutive world titles.
